New footage has revealed Lionel Messi’s reaction to Emiliano Martinez’s World Cup final heroics.
Famed for his composure at big moments in the match, the 35-year-old didn’t even flinch as Martinez denied France striker Radal Kolo Muani in the video shared by Twitter user stopthatmessiii.
Argentina looked on course to secure the prestigious trophy for a third time without much resistance after Messi and Angel Di Maria gave them a 2-0 lead before half-time.

However, despite a lethargic start, Didier Deschamps’ side, inspired by Kylian Mbappe’s heroics, staged a late comeback with the PSG star scoring twice to force extra-time.
Messi looked to have secured his footballing legacy as he put La Albiceleste ahead once again, before his Paris team-mate scored again to equalize with minutes remaining.
With the World Cup on the line, France had a golden chance in the closing moments of the match to take the lead through Kolo Muani, but the Eintracht Frankfurt striker was denied by Martinez, with the Aston Villa stopper later paying tribute to repel him with a tattoo.

Not to be outdone, Messi remains calm and collects the ball on the halfway line before spraying it forward as his side attempt one last attack.
Messi would then score his country’s first spot-kick, nonchalantly rolling the ball past Hugo Lloris in the France goal.
Martinez would then deny Kingsley Coman from the penalty spot to further etch his name in Argentine football folklore as Lionel Scaloni’s side triumphed on penalties.
